Consequence entanglement, measured: a falsifiable operationalization of the polycrisis severity claim

Abstract

The polycrisis field asserts that crises are causally entangled across domains but has never written down a quantitative claim that could be shown to be false. This paper supplies the missing object for the half of the claim the field's own mechanisms make most plausible — consequence propagation: that crises make each other worse, not merely more frequent — and then tests it. A crisis stream is formalised as a marked point process: per month a count and, per event, a mark equal to log severity. An intensity channel (a latent regime modulating the event rate) and a mark channel (a latent regime modulating event severity) are kept structurally separate, and each is given the explicit null the field never wrote down — within a domain, random labelling, which holds the counts and the marginal severity distribution exactly fixed; across domains, a circular-shift null on each domain's detrended monthly mean log severity. Both tests are gated on decidability atlases computed on known-truth simulation.

The result is a split verdict. Within conflict (UCDP GED fatalities, 347,109 events over 420 months) the excess over the random-labelling null survives decisively and seed-robustly in all five pre-declared cuts: the monthly allocation of conflict severity is not exchangeable given the counts. Within disasters the same excess is decidable by rank but near-negligible. Across domains there is no shared severity regime: the detrended contemporaneous correlation of the two domains' monthly mean log severity is −0.1147 against a circular-shift null (one-sided p = 0.9492), and no lag in a ±6-month scan turns positive. So on these data the most plausible form of polycrisis fails in the same direction as the least plausible one: whatever severity structure exists is domain-local. The negative is published with the effect size below which it says nothing, and with its coordinates.

Re-scoped register (2026-08-30), stated up front. This version of the paper narrows its positive result in three specific ways, all of them consequences of an adversarial audit and of the calibration record deposited beside it. (i) The magnitude is not diagnostic. The 7,654 BIC excess establishes that the monthly allocation of conflict severity is not exchangeable given the counts, and nothing more: an exogenous monthly-mean log-severity drift of about 0.13 log-units, with no severity dynamics of any kind, reproduces an excess of the same size, as does a literal two-population composition model. Every effect-size comparison built on that magnitude is withdrawn. (ii) The confirmatory decidability certificate is withdrawn. The recovery bootstrap an earlier draft promoted to "what carries the decidability of this read" scored full-joint BIC arm selection, which the count channel decides; it returns a winner-recovery of 1.000 on streams with the mark coefficient set to zero, i.e. with the severity channel switched off. The criterion is fixed in code, but has not been re-run on the real configuration, so decidability of the severity channel there is uncertified. (iii) A quoted null-calibration ruler is withdrawn as unregenerable. The "0 of 24 false decisives, false excesses topping out at 23.5 BIC" figure had no script, seed, or record anywhere; it is replaced by a measured ceiling of +7.19 BIC at the conflict configuration and +4.02 BIC at the disaster configuration. The negative half of the paper — no shared severity regime across domains — is unaffected and stands as published.
